You have to personalize your luggage as much as possible!
Flashy Colors
Go for a flashy, vibrant, uncommon and visible from afar color travel suitcase! Bright red, neon yellow, turquoise blue… Not only will you be able to find your trolley luggage quickly, but you won’t go unnoticed at the airport. Convenient for all Instagrammers.

Textured Travel Suitcase
Luggage with a patterned composition is always more easily seen than an ordinary travel bag. Take a good look at the relief of the hull before buying your future travel companion. Not only does the texture provide greater impact resistance, but it also makes the suitcase aesthetically more elegant and differentiable.
No need to look for a suitcase with a maze texture. Simply lines or patterns, such as hexagons, can make all the difference.
Stickers for luggage
What could be easier to personalize a travel suitcase than stickers. Nowadays you can even print them yourself, leaving room for all your imagination to make your travel companion even more distinguishable and beautiful!
Postcards
More original than stickers, you can buy a postcard of all the destinations you visit and tape them to your travel suitcase.
Ribbons or Bracelets
A little more bohemian and probably more elegant than sticking stickers or postcards is to attach ribbons or bracelets to the telescopic handle or the handles of your luggage. The more colorful it is, the prettier and more visible it is. There are also many printed rubbers that can be used in the same way.
